Somerset Edges Surf in 11

by AC Surf | Jul 23, 2001
Somerset Edges Surf in 11 ATLANTIC CITY _ Kevin Dattola`s two-out home run in the top of the 11th inning gave the Somerset Patriots a 3-2 victory over the Atlantic City Surf Sunday night at Sandcastle Stadium before 2,229.

Dattola`s home run came off Surf reliever Randi Mallard who was tagged with the loss. John Briscoe got the victory for Somerset, which won for the first time on the road against Atlantic City in six attempts.

The victory left Somerset at 7-2 while the Surf fell to 6-3 in the second half of the season. Atlantic City holds an 8-4 edge in the season-series between the two teams.

Atlantic City trailed 2-0 but tied the game on a home run by Jose Valazquez in the sixth and a two-out, two-strike RBI single by Maleke Fowler in the bottom of the ninth.

The Surf set an attendance record for the six games played at the Sandcastle this week, drawing 20.931 fans over six games.

The Surf averaged 3.489 over the six games, which is a franchise record.
